It is given an expression,√(55x⁷y⁶/11x¹¹y⁸)

Points to remember

Identities

xᵃ/xᵇ = x⁽ᵃ ⁻ ᵇ)

x⁻ⁿ = x¹/ⁿ

<u>To find the equivalent expression</u>

We have, √(55x⁷y⁶/11x¹¹y⁸)

By using above identity we can write,

√(55x⁷y⁶/11x¹¹y⁸) = √[(55/11) (x⁷/x¹¹) (y⁶/y⁸)]

 = √[5x⁷⁻¹¹ y⁶⁻⁸]

 = √[5x⁻⁴ y⁻²]

 = √[5/x⁴y²]

 = √5/(x²y)

Therefore the correct answer is third option

√5/(x²y)

Carla and rob left a 20% tip after having lunch at a restaurant the amount of the tip was $6 Carla's lunch cost $15 which equati
siniylev [52]
This question is a little tricky.  Carla had a bill of $15, which we will add to the cost of Rob's lunch.  They left a 20% tip on the TOTAL cost of both their lunches, which should equal $6.  20% is equivalent to 0.2.  So, the equation is 6=0.2(x+15).  In other words, 20% of the sum of Carla and Rob's lunches is 6 dollars.

Answer: 6=0.2(x+15)
